Ranking the Best College Sports Programs of 2025-26: Who Dominated the Power Four? (2026)

In the realm of college sports, the 2025-26 season witnessed a fierce battle for supremacy, with the SEC emerging as the clear champion. Texas, the Longhorns, reigned supreme, securing the top spot with a commanding 66.73 score. Their dominance was multifaceted, with a regular-season win percentage above .750 in five of the six sports, and a staggering 100 more postseason points than any other Power Four school. The highlight of their success was the Women's College World Series victory in softball, a testament to their peak performance and consistent excellence across the board. This aligns with Texas' broader athletic prowess, as evidenced by their recent NACDA Directors' Cup triumph.

Alabama, the Crimson Tide, secured the runner-up position with a strong 53.27 score. Despite falling short of a national championship in any of the six sports, Alabama demonstrated consistent postseason success, reaching the national quarterfinals in football and baseball, and a semifinal run in softball. Their ability to consistently perform across multiple sports has solidified their position as a powerhouse in college athletics.

Michigan, the Wolverines, led all Big Ten programs with a strong showing, bolstered by the conference's first NCAA championship in men's basketball since 2000. This title, combined with a solid overall performance, set Michigan apart from the rest of the league. The Big Ten's success was further underscored by the conference's split of the six national championships, with three each.

The SEC's dominance was not limited to Texas and Alabama. The conference accounted for 10 of the 16 teams that reached the College World Series fields in baseball and softball, showcasing its strength in the diamond sports. Additionally, the SEC placed two teams in the national championship match in volleyball and finished as runner-up in the NCAA women's basketball tournament, further cementing its status as a powerhouse in college sports.

In contrast, the ACC and Big 12 had fewer teams near the top of the rankings. The ACC, represented by Miami (football), North Carolina (baseball), and Pittsburgh (volleyball), managed to advance to at least the national semifinals across the six sports. The Big 12, led by Arizona (men's basketball), Texas Tech (softball), and West Virginia (baseball), also reached the semifinal threshold. However, the Big Ten and SEC's strong performances, particularly in the postseason, solidified their positions as the top conferences in college sports.
